3. Mine Facilities and Operation <br /> The site will contain the following facilities and equipment: <br /> Facilities: <br /> - Portable toilet <br /> - Mine office (portable) <br /> - Portable fuel storage <br /> - Portable concrete plant <br /> - Portable asphalt plant <br /> - Portable crusher/screen <br /> Equipment: <br /> - Front-end loaders <br /> - Bulldozers <br /> - Scrapers <br /> - Haul trucks (off highway) <br /> - Water trucks <br /> - Graders <br /> - Excavators <br /> - Conveyors <br /> Raptor Materials will provide portable toilets and bottled water to employees on site during <br /> operations. Fuel will be stored on site in the processing area. Storage of such fuel will be <br /> maintained in accordance with the P123 Mine SPCC Plan. All facilities at P123 will be removed <br /> during reclamation. <br /> Recycled aggregate from the P123 Mine may be used as backfill as needed to facilitate the <br /> reclamation material balance. All such material will be certified clean by the operator. Any import <br /> backfill material will be received only if it is certified clean by the importing party. An Inert Fill <br /> Notice form must be submitted to the division through a TR prior to import and backfill with this <br /> material. <br /> 4. Topsoil and Overburden Handling <br /> Topsoil averages 24-inches. Overburden averages three feet throughout the site. Topsoil and <br /> overburden will be stripped with appropriate earthmoving equipment as deemed suitable for the <br /> operation such as front-end loaders, dozers, excavators, and water trucks. Topsoil and <br /> overburden will be stockpiled separately onsite in either designated stockpiles, berms, or <br /> directly placed to create final reclamation slopes. Stockpiles will not be created in the floodway. <br /> Initial stripping will be placed in temporary stockpiles located on the southeast side of the <br /> operation. Materials will be directly placed in the designated stockpile areas or berms which can <br /> be seen on Map C-3. Stockpiles to be in place longer than 90 days will be seeded with the <br /> permanent seed mix to prevent erosion (see Exhibit E for seed mix). Topsoil stockpiles will be <br /> re-handled as little as possible to prevent erosion and vegetation disturbance. <br /> P123 Mine <br /> July 2025 D-3 111 Lewicki&Associates <br />
